About
At PrimaryMD, Dr. Sukhjit 'Sarge' Takhar and Dr. Michael Billington deliver proactive, precision-driven primary care across Los Angeles, the San Francisco Bay Area, New York City, and New Jersey. The practice caps its panel at fewer than 250 members, roughly 100 families. That limit keeps each patient relationship thorough and personal.
PrimaryMD pairs advanced diagnostics with a dedicated care team that includes board-certified physicians and a nationally certified health coach. The clinical toolkit covers 100-plus marker blood panels, genomics, VO2 max testing, DEXA scans, and advanced imaging. The practice integrates wearable data, biometric data, and lab results into tailored health plans. A partnership with Sollis Health extends coverage around the clock. AI-powered documentation keeps operations streamlined so physicians stay focused on medicine.

Prospective members start by joining the waitlist through the PrimaryMD website. A member of the care team then follows up to answer questions and walk you through the process. The practice serves members across Los Angeles, the San Francisco Bay Area, New York City, and New Jersey.
PrimaryMD caps its panel at fewer than 250 members, or about 100 families. That limit allows physicians to build genuine, lasting relationships with each patient and invest real time in every visit.
Initial visits run two hours. The practice also offers extended follow-up appointments. Most members receive an appointment within one to three days of requesting one, and same-day visits are available.
PrimaryMD runs 100-plus marker blood panels, genomics testing, VO2 max testing, DEXA scans, and advanced imaging. The care team integrates results from labs, wearable devices, and biometric data into each member's personalized health plan.
